A » Security services can prevent workplace harassment by implementing strict policies, conducting regular training sessions on respectful workplace behavior, and maintaining a zero-tolerance stance on harassment. Surveillance and prompt incident reporting systems also play crucial roles in deterring and addressing such behaviors effectively.
